I have a support ticket from a user who cannot open local html files as expected in Chrome. Double-clicking the html file normally opens the view in Chrome. Now this will cause Mac OS to change focus to Chrome, but will not open the files. If I drag the html file onto an open Chrome window, it will open, but the user tells me that images and other parts of the page are missing or not visible. Opening these files in any other browser works as expected.
